help. THE POSITION: Intensive care unit (ICU) staff RNs provide
care for patients with life-threatening medical conditions. These
nurses work in the critical care unit of a hospital or healthcare
facility and look after patients who have experienced invasive
surgery, accidents, trauma or organ failure. Id - 1407747 *Weekly
